Response from Ms. Southall
Hi The guidelines for HIV testing are to be initially tested at 3 weeks then again at 3 months, if both of these tests are negative then so are you, as long as there were no other types of exposure during that 3 month period, if so then the timing starts over again. I would recommend getting your test at 90 days then you will know for sure your HIV status. Be well and stay safe, Shannon | |||||||||
